Microengineered 3D extracellular matrices to investigate cell migration in complex environments

Department of Biomedical Engineering, Rochester Institute of Technology, Rochester, NY USA.

Ideal start date: January 2023.

Two fully-funded doctoral trainee positions are available immediately in the laboratory of Prof. Vinay Abhyankar https://abhyankarlab.org at the Rochester Institute of Technology, Rochester, NY, USA.

The project's main objective is to quantify and understand how cancer, endothelial, and immune cells decide on which direction to migrate in when exposed to combined biophysical and biochemical guidance cues. We will use our recently developed microfluidic technologies to create 3D collagen-based extracellular matrices (ECMs) with spatially graded fiber architectures and introduce controlled soluble factor gradients. Using live-cell tracking and statistical analysis, we will then quantify the hierarchy between guidance cues. This project has long-term implications in dissecting the roles of the multiple cues involved in directed migration, with relevance to early development, endothelial branching, cancer invasion, and immune cell recruitment.
